About AILET Exam

NLU AILET 2020- National Law University, Delhi (NLU-D) will conduct AILET 2020 on September 26, 2020 for admissions into the undergraduate and postgraduate law programmes. NLU AILET 2020 will be held in offline mode wherein the candidates be required to attempt the paper in person. AILET 2020 will be conducted in more than 21 cities of India. All India Law Entrance Test will offer 83 seats to five-year integrated law programme and 20 seats to LLM programmes. By appearing in AILET 2020, candidates will secure a seat in National Law University, Delhi.
